Business description

We dedicated to the business of golf and Utility cars. Our extensive selection include: New, Preowned, Reconditioned,and Customized vehicles.

We have more than 50 years of combined experience and expertise, in everything to do carts,sales services,parts and accessories. A&A Parts and Carts spesiallizes in all parts and accessories. No one can beat out our prices or services. Our company has with extensive experience in meeting the requeriments of our customers, we serve multiple requests to make comfortable golf cars and utility vehicles, and we're known for the advice we give to our clientele though referrals from distributors, customers and manufacturers. Also carry the largest inventory in storage of vehicle parts and accessories for golf in the area. New & Used , Utility and Industrial We have available a complete line of carts EZGO, CLUB CAR, YAMAHA . We have in stock new and used cards available in gas and electric.
